Output d4165313436ddf8be1877ede2d9e18dfed500f811e1b952354bd4c4300ae2df1:1

value
67221451
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0546e62b2aae2211e2faf9b357cc1cf160c0271 OP_EQUAL
address
3KDxokt2Uq8Z6eC1v2Zf8jHvRsgNhwx5ZD
transaction
d4165313436ddf8be1877ede2d9e18dfed500f811e1b952354bd4c4300ae2df1
confirmations
374544
spent
true